Germany. An Iron Cross 1939 Second Class By Arbeitsgemeinschaft Of Hanau Auction Archive Medal of Bravery and MedalAn Iron Cross 1939 Second Class (Eisernes Kreuz 1939 2. Klasse); a cross patte of multi piece construction with a blackened iron core (magnetic) within a ribbed border; on loop for suspension marked 24 for Arbeitsgemeinschaft der Hanauer Plakettenhersteller; with a correct replacement ribbon; the obverse with a raised central mobile swastika with the re institution date 1939 in raised numbering on the lower arm; the reverse with the original
